Transaction 23f4a43a6cee81e321bdd6c7a64b4e509a8a743769fb5c164d5cd47eca1fb4aa
1 Input
2 Outputs
- 23f4a43a6cee81e321bdd6c7a64b4e509a8a743769fb5c164d5cd47eca1fb4aa:0
- 23f4a43a6cee81e321bdd6c7a64b4e509a8a743769fb5c164d5cd47eca1fb4aa:1
value 20000000
address 324fLuDKrmcsAoByvhMtBe2mJ1GVAUwECb
value 30023735
address 1Kue4NySf1QsAq8g5ToXbVsexYDG43jVKR